Nice logo. Just needs refining: smoother gradations (so it doesn't look like the gradations end abruptly) and a bit more saturated colors on the shades of the light blue and green (more like the shade on the bottom blue because they look too grayish). And I'd take out the hairline, you don't need it, it's just adding something that doesn't have a purpose. When you add a line dividing the symbol from the logotype it's because either there's more text than usual in the logotype or the symbol is more complex, or both; and the line shouldn't be that thin.

my only problem with it is with typography, the kerning is not set right. the spacing between the first 3 letters ( ARA ) seems longer than the next 3 (MOV) ... it's a battle of negative spaces.

I tend to avoid gradients too. I like the way that they look but they can be hard to imitate if the client wants a logo on a t-shirt for example or emboidered on a hat. I really like the look of this mark and dont think it has any relationship to the links above. Well done!
